Natural nut butters mostly come in a smooth texture, and a butter knife usually does the trick for blending in the oil. But I've found some are clumpy under that layer of oil. and putting a knife in forces a wave of oil to come out over the lip of the container, and mixing becomes an exercise in frustration as well as a mess.Enter this stirrer. No matter what the texture, I plan on using this to stir. It does a way better job than a knife alone. It's easy to turn and blends in the same amount of time. When using a knife I liked to try to fold in any leftover oil on the top, so with this I lifted it up and down a bit a few times to do the same sort of thing. And then having the spatula to catch all of the butter and slide it back in the jar is a nice bonus. It takes a second to get the split spatula to get into position and then I had to slowly slide it down to keep any drips from going over the side of the jar. (If you have a jar a little wider than the stirrer, this won't be an issue.)I don't like collecting extra kitchen items that mostly sit in a drawer. And while I won't be needing this on a daily basis, it takes up so little space, laying flat, I don't feel it causes clutter.
